Output 4244688a3ae8934545742f04aa301227fbd2296d8eca7c74d94c274c98d6986a:1

value
136933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 893cc7ce4a18971efe55628ea2bdd997e8953e95 OP_EQUAL
address
3ECfJvj2z51hVWRMJpZeeFdfeAKqmGRY8k
transaction
4244688a3ae8934545742f04aa301227fbd2296d8eca7c74d94c274c98d6986a
spent
true